Verti Draining Within Turf Maintenance




Verti draining is a professional aeration technique applied within grounds maintenance to relieve deep soil compaction and assist drainage across sports surfaces and landscaped grass areas. The process uses a machine known as a vertidrain, which drives strong metal tines deep into the soil before raising and fracturing the soil profile.




This action breaks apart compacted layers beneath the surface without damaging the turf above. Unlike standard aeration, vertidraining works much deeper into the soil structure, allowing water, air and nutrients to move more easily through the root zone.




Sports pitches, school playing fields and public recreation areas often experience heavy use throughout the year. Constant foot traffic and machinery compact the soil, which restricts drainage and root development. Verti draining helps restore the soil’s natural structure so turf can recover and remain playable.




Grounds maintenance contractors frequently include vertidraining as part of planned maintenance programmes, particularly when soil conditions support deep aeration without damaging the grass.



The Link Between Soil Compaction and Poor Drainage




Compaction is one of the primary causes of poor drainage on sports turf. When soil particles become densely packed, the air gaps that normally allow water and air to move through the ground are reduced.




As a result, rainfall struggles to pass through the soil profile. Water begins to remain near the surface, leading to waterlogging, muddy patches and weakened turf. Playing surfaces may become unsafe, and fixtures may be delayed.




Verti draining directly addresses this issue by creating vertical channels through the soil. The vertidrain machine lifts and fractures compacted layers beneath the surface, restoring natural movement within the soil structure.




This process helps excess water drain away more efficiently while encouraging deeper root development. Stronger root systems support thicker, more durable turf capable of tolerating heavy use.



How the Vertidraining Process Operates




Vertidraining uses a specialised machine fitted with interchangeable solid or hollow tines. These tines penetrate deep into the soil before lifting slightly as they exit, which breaks up compacted layers beneath the surface.




The working depth and spacing of the tines can be modified according to soil conditions and surface type. On sports pitches, verti draining may reach depths of up to 300mm in order to break up compacted subsoil layers.




The process normally includes several stages:




  • Initial site assessment to determine compaction levels and soil conditions

  • Choosing the appropriate vertidrain machine and tine configuration

  • Controlled passes across the pitch to create evenly spaced aeration channels

  • Follow-up work such as overseeding or topdressing where required




Professional operators manage the procedure carefully to preserve the turf surface while achieving effective soil loosening beneath the grass.



When Verti Draining Should Be Performed




Timing is important for successful vertidraining. The soil needs adequate moisture so the tines can penetrate properly while preventing conditions that are either unsuitable for deep aeration.




For many sports facilities in the UK, verti draining is commonly carried out during autumn and spring. These click here periods offer favourable soil conditions and allow turf to repair itself quickly.




Regular vertidraining helps maintain long-term pitch performance. Many grounds maintenance programmes include the treatment once or twice each year depending on usage levels. High-traffic facilities may require more frequent work to manage soil compaction caused by matches and training sessions.



Benefits of Verti Draining for Sports Turf




Verti draining delivers several practical benefits for sports surfaces and landscaped turf areas. Improved drainage is often the most noticeable result. By opening the soil profile, excess water can drain through the soil more quickly after rainfall.




Additional benefits include:




  • Relief from compacted soil layers

  • Better air circulation through the soil

  • Improved root system development

  • Better nutrient absorption

  • Greater resistance to wear from heavy use




Together these improvements support a stronger and more reliable playing surface that remains playable throughout the year.

Vertidraining FAQs



What is the difference between aeration and verti draining?



Standard aeration typically operates at surface levels, whereas verti draining works deeper within the soil profile to relieve severe compaction.



How deep can a vertidrain machine work?



Vertidrain machines can usually operate at depths of up to 300mm depending on soil conditions and the tine setup.



Can verti draining harm turf?



When carried out by trained operators, vertidraining improves turf conditions without harming the grass surface.



How often should sports pitches be vertidrained?



Many sports pitches benefit from verti draining once or twice each year, although heavily used facilities may require additional treatments.



Does vertidraining help waterlogged surfaces?



Yes. Vertidraining opens pathways through compacted soil, allowing excess water to drain away more efficiently.



Where is vertidraining commonly applied?



The technique is widely used on football pitches, rugby grounds, cricket outfields, golf courses and large recreational grass areas.
